Energy prices sank Tuesday after job worries sent a monthly measurement of consumer confidence sharply lower. The Conference Board said its Consumer Confidence Index for February fell much more than expected.

Wall Street bonuses jumped 17 percent last year (Reuters)
Posted by Bancherul.com in Finance News on February 23rd, 2010
Wall Street paid out $20.3 billion in bonuses in 2009, up 17 percent from a year earlier, New York State’s comptroller said, as the financial industry recovered fitfully from a near meltdown.
